I found a fix for the issue.
While I am not sure what is causing it (firefox or ubuntu) the problem is in 
the "mimeTypes.rdf". delete the file while firefox is not running and the 
problem is gone.

Whenever firefox downloads a file with a wrong mimetype it will record
the broken mimetime along the file extension in that file and use that
again when uploading files.

This is contagious, once a download is done with a bad type it is
persisted and will be used for an upload, if the remote site keeps the
mimetype from the upload and uses that when sending the file to the next
user with firefox it will record it in that users mimetypes....
